ITC Filtrona Limited, a joint venture company between ITC Limited (India) and Filtrona Plc (U.K.), has adopted DNV's International Quality Rating System (IQRS) Level 7.


With the aim to make objective and quantifiable measurement of company performance possible and for charting a path of continuous improvement towards business excellence, ITC Filtrona, a joint venture company between ITC Limited (India) and Filtrona Plc (U.K.), has adopted DNV's International Quality Rating System (IQRS) Level 7.

Besides the IQRS L7 system implementation, the customer has adopted the Integrated Management System standard, ISO 9001:2008, ISO 14001:2004 and OHSAS 18001:2007 standards…awarded by DNV. Additionally, ITC Filtrona is also certified to Social Accountability standard, SA 8000:2008.
